My son purchased a 1955 Farmall 300 Utility to mow most of 25 acres that he recently purchased in West Texas. He bought it from a real nice lady who?s husband did some collecting. She said it was running when they parked it.
I brought it home with me because my son doesn?t have the time or a place to work on it.
Believe it or not, the engine runs. However there are some problems that I have to overcome.
The bearing in the top of the steering tube has no balls. Yes, all of the balls in the bearing there are gone. But the bottom most bearing in the bottom of the steering housing has ball bearings but they are really pitted and so is the race. feels like a gravel road, just turning the steering wheel.
I can use some advice about finding or making parts. I have the parts list from CaseIH with numbers but when I search for them, all I find is ?Unavailable?.
